Composition and Ecology of Deep-Water Coral Associations D
HELGOLK---~DER MEERESUNTERSUCHUNGEN Helgoltinder Meeresunters. 36, 183-204 (1983) Composition and ecology of deep-water coral associations D. H. H. Kfihlmann Museum ffir Naturkunde, Humboldt-Universit~t Berlin; Invalidenstr. 43, DDR- 1040 Berlin, German Democratic Republic ABSTRACT: Between 1966 and 1978 SCUBA investigations were carried out in French Polynesia, the Red Sea, and the Caribbean, at depths down to 70 m. Although there are fewer coral species in the Caribbean, the abundance of Scleractinia in deep-water associations below 20 m almost equals that in the Indian and Pacific Oceans. The assemblages of corals living there are described and defined as deep-water coral associations. They are characterized by large, flattened growth forms. Only 6 to 7 % of the species occur exclusively below 20 m. More than 90 % of the corals recorded in deep waters also live in shallow regions. Depth-related illumination is not responsible for depth differentiations of coral associations, but very likely, a complex of mechanical factors, such as hydrodynamic conditions, substrate conditions, sedimentation etc. However, light intensity deter- mines the general distribution of hermatypic Scleractinia in their bathymetric range as well as the platelike shape of coral colonies characteristic for deep water associations. Depending on mechani- cal factors, Leptoseris, Montipora, Porites and Pachyseris dominate as characteristic genera in the Central Pacific Ocean, Podabacia, Leptoseris, Pachyseris and Coscinarea in the Red Sea, Agaricia and Leptoseris in the tropical western Atlantic Ocean. Proposed Listing Determinations for 82 Reef-Building Coral Species
Billing Code 3510-22-P DEPARTMENT OF COMMERCE National Oceanic and Atmospheric Administration 50 CFR Parts 223 and 224 [Docket No. 0911231415-2625-02] 0648-XT12 Endangered and Threatened Wildlife and Plants: Proposed Listing Determinations for 82 Reef- building Coral Species; Proposed Reclassification of Acropora palmata and Acropora cervicornis from Threatened to Endangered. AGENCY: National Marine Fisheries Service (NMFS), National Oceanic and Atmospheric Administration (NOAA), Commerce. ACTION: Proposed rule; request for comments. SUMMARY: We, NMFS, have completed comprehensive status reviews under the Endangered Species Act (ESA) of 82 reef-building coral species in response to a petition submitted by the Center for Biological Diversity (CBD) to list the species as either threatened or endangered. We have determined, based on the best scientific and commercial data available and efforts being made to protect the species, that 12 of the petitioned coral species warrant listing as endangered (five Caribbean and seven Indo-Pacific), 54 coral species warrant listing as threatened (two Caribbean and 52 Indo-Pacific), and 16 coral species (all Indo-Pacific) do not warrant listing as threatened or endangered under the ESA. Additionally, we have determined, based on the best scientific and commercial information available and efforts undertaken to protect the species, two Caribbean coral species currently listed warrant reclassification from threatened to 1 endangered. Hermatypic Coral Fauna of Subtropical Southeast Africa: a Checklist!
Pacific Science (1996), vol. 50, no. 4: 404-414 © 1996 by University of Hawai'i Press. All rights reserved Hermatypic Coral Fauna of Subtropical Southeast Africa: A Checklist! 2 BERNHARD RrnGL ABSTRACT: The South African hermatypic coral fauna consists of 96 species in 42 scleractinian genera, one stoloniferous octocoral genus (Tubipora), and one hermatypic hydrocoral genus (Millepora). There are more species in southern Mozambique, with 151 species in 49 scleractinian genera, one stolo niferous octocoral (Tubipora musica L.), and one hydrocoral (Millepora exaesa [Forskal)). The eastern African coral faunas of Somalia, Kenya, Tanzania, Mozambique, and South Africa are compared and Southeast Africa dis tinguished as a biogeographic subregion, with six endemic species. Patterns of attenuation and species composition are described and compared with those on the eastern boundaries of the Indo-Pacific in the Pacific Ocean. USCRTF Handbook on Coral Reef Impacts 2016
U.S. Coral Reef Task Force Handbook on Coral Reef Impacts: Avoidance, Minimization, Compensatory Mitigation, and Restoration Prepared by: U.S. Coral Reef Task Force Coral Injury and Mitigation Working Group December 2016 Handbook on Coral Reef Impacts: Avoidance, Minimization, Compensatory Mitigation, and Restoration EXECUTIVE SUMMARY In response to the National Ocean Council’s Implementation Plan (National Ocean Policy Implementation Plan, 2013) and U.S. Coral Reef Task Force’s (USCRTF) Resolution 16.7, the USCRTF developed the Handbook on Coral Reef Impacts: Avoidance, Minimization, Compensatory Mitigation, and Restoration. The Handbook is a review of the federal authorities, existing policies, and federal agency, state, and territory roles and responsibilities; a compendium of current best practices, science-based methodologies for quantifying ecosystem functions or services; and a general overview of basic protocols available for use when assessing impacts to coral reef ecosystems, and mitigating or restoring for unavoidable impacts to coral reef ecosystems, including the use of appropriate compensatory action to replace the lost functions and services. The Handbook is a compilation of current coral reef mitigation and restoration best management practices. The target audience for this Handbook includes project applicants, proponents, permittees or consultants for projects that may affect coral reefs, or for responsible parties (RP) and their consultants in the event of unplanned impact events.
